Position Summary:

Under close direction of senior research staff, conducts activities to support research projects.

Position Key Accountabilities:

1. Under close supervision, conducts research activities according to research protocol. Research
activities may include some or all of the following: patient recruiting and screening, traditional
laboratory experiments and activities, informatics, field interviewer recruiting, screening and training
and/or animal laboratories.
2. May maintain clean laboratory equipment and/or work area to ensure a safe and efficient work
environment.
3. Collects, evaluates, and interprets research data to provide needed information to principal
investigators and other researchers. Updates notebooks, records, and databases as needed.
4. Stays abreast of new and updated protocols for research department.
5. Orders laboratory and/or other supplies as directed by senior research staff.
6. As needed, may coordinate the work of laboratory technicians and assistants to ensure efficient,
timely and high quality results.
7. Complies with all governmental and University policies, rules, regulations, and codes.
8. Performs other duties as assigned.
